Why Weather Matters for Outdoor Activities
Weather can significantly impact outdoor experiences. From unexpected rain to severe storms, understanding the local climate conditions can be the difference between a memorable adventure and a trip cut short. Therefore, utilizing a reliable weather app should be a critical part of your travel preparation.
What to Keep in Mind:
- Forecast Reliability: Make sure the app provides updated data and alerts for changing weather conditions.
- Local Conditions: Always check weather predications specific to the area you are visiting, as conditions can vary widely even within a short distance.

Preparing for Outdoor Activities on Arrival
Checklist for Outdoor Enthusiasts:
- Check Weather Data on Arrival: Look for the latest updates upon landing, adjusting plans based on real-time conditions.
- Local Resources: Explore local news stations or weather centers for additional regional forecasts and reports.
- Safety First: Always prioritize safety—if conditions worsen, reconsider outdoor plans and seek shelter.
